Understanding Alcohol Detox: What You Need to Know
Alcohol detoxification, commonly referred to as alcohol detox, is the process through which the body clears itself of alcohol while managing withdrawal symptoms. Alcohol withdrawal can cause a range of physical and psychological symptoms, from anxiety and tremors to more severe issues like seizures and delirium tremens (DTs). Understanding the importance of detox is crucial for anyone looking to stop drinking safely.
A medical detox program is typically recommended to ensure safety and comfort during this transition. Detox programs may involve medications to alleviate withdrawal symptoms, nutritional support, and therapy to address psychological aspects of addiction. It’s important to note that alcohol detox should not be done alone due to potential health risks.
The Detox Process: Stages and Timeline
Alcohol detox generally unfolds in stages, which can vary widely based on individual factors such as duration of alcohol use, amount typically consumed, and overall health status. The detox timeline can be broken down into three main stages:
Stage 1: Early Withdrawal (6-12 hours after last drink)
During this stage, individuals may experience anxiety, insomnia, and mild tremors. Symptoms usually start within a few hours of the last drink and can intensify quickly.
Stage 2: Peak Withdrawal (1-3 days after last drink)
This stage often represents the highest severity of symptoms. Plus to anxiety and tremors, individuals may experience hallucinations, seizures, and elevated heart rate. Medical monitoring is critical at this stage.
Stage 3: Resolution (5-7 days after last drink)
Most withdrawal symptoms begin to subside within this period, although some psychological symptoms may linger longer, such as cravings or mood swings. After seven days, many feel significantly better, yet ongoing support and treatment are crucial.
Signs You Need Alcohol Detox
Recognizing the need for alcohol detox can be life-saving. Individuals may require detox if they experience:
- Increased tolerance to alcohol, requiring more to achieve the desired effects.
- Withdrawal symptoms when not drinking, such as nausea, sweating, shaking, or anxiety.
- Difficulty controlling alcohol consumption even though wanting to cut down.
- Continued use of alcohol even when facing negative consequences in personal, social, or professional realms.
- Previous attempts to quit without success or a history of withdrawal complications.
If someone exhibits these symptoms, seeking a professional assessment is critical.

Choosing the Right Detox Center in Texas
When looking for the right detox center, consider the following:
- Accreditation: Ensure the facility is accredited by relevant health authorities.
- Treatment Methods: Investigate the methods used: a combination of medication and therapy is often effective.
- Support Services: Look for additional support services like group therapy and aftercare planning.
- Staff Qualifications: Check the qualifications of the medical staff and their experience in addiction treatment.
Support Systems During Detox and Recovery
Support plays a vital role during detox and recovery. Individuals often benefit from:
- Family Support: Involving loved ones ensures that patients feel supported throughout the process.
- Counseling Services: Individual and group therapy can provide essential coping strategies and emotional support.
- Support Groups: Programs such as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) offer community and shared experiences, fostering a sense of belonging and accountability.
- Aftercare Programs: Continuous support after detox greatly increases the chances of long-term success.
